Action item from the Orvane outage review: the user module will be split out of the Grindleworth monolith into a standalone service over the next two releases. Plugin authors calling user endpoints directly must migrate to the new gateway before the cutover. Breaking changes, timelines, and the compatibility shim are described on the migration page below.

wiki page, kahog-hahig: https://vault.zemvargrid.internal/display/deploy/repo/settings/merge_requests/job/settings/6f3b933774dbc5320a4daa18

## Step 4 — Publishing Your Invoice Renderer Plugin (Papervane)

Before submitting your PDF invoice renderer to the Papervane marketplace, run the full layout conformance suite and confirm all fixture invoices render identically across the reference fonts. Package the plugin with its manifest, ensuring the declared renderer version matches your build output exactly. Submissions with mismatched versions are rejected automatically. Finally, sign the plugin archive so the marketplace can verify its origin, using the key below.

signing key of bajop-hahag = bky13_yLSJStjSXhzxg

Subject: Handover — i18n extraction script

Team,

The extraction script for Quillmere pulls translatable strings nightly and writes them to the locales table. If translators report stale strings, rerun the script manually; it's idempotent. Logs go to the usual place. Failures are almost always a schema drift on the source table. Connect to the strings database with the value below.

database URL for bahop-yagep: mssql://sildor_svc:35ha7jz@db-fb6d.nelvrodyn.example:5432/casath

**Action item (PM-214, Coldvault archival):** Automate archiving of cold storage buckets older than the retention cutoff. Manual sweeps missed two regions last quarter and blew the storage budget. Owner: infra rotation. Sweep cadence, batch size, and age thresholds must be config-driven, not hardcoded, so on-call can tune under load. Dry-run mode required before first prod run. Proposed defaults for review at sync are below.

limits module of fahog-kahop:
CAPS = {
    "fraeth": 189,
    "drumir": 842,
}